MPL Technologies Ltd

MPL Technologies Ltd

#311, 100 FT Road, 1st Stage
Indira Nagar
Bangalore 560038

+91-80-25215300

+91-80-25219493

Related Companies

Business Reviews for MPL Technologies Ltd